the site recommds :
Mac® OS X 10.3.9 or newer:
* 1024 MB RAM or higher; DDR RAM recommended
* ATI or NVIDIA® video hardware with 64 MB VRAM or more
* Broadband Internet connection
Does she have a wireless connection??? get her a cable.
maybe more memory… I doubt it has anything to do with free space on her mac… unless it’s over 90% used!
